Calculate what mass of iron (III) hydroxide will precipitate when a solution of iron (III) nitrate interacts with a solution containing 0.46 mol of potassium hydroxide.

Given:
n (KOH) = 0.46 mol
To find:
m (Fe (OH) 3)
Decision:
Fe (NO3) 3 + 3KOH = Fe (OH) 3 + 3KNO3
n (KOH): n (Fe (OH) 3) = 3: 1
n (Fe (OH) 3) = 0.46 mol / 3 = 0.15 mol
m (Fe (OH) 3) = n * M = 0.15 mol * 107 g / mol = 16.05 g
Answer: m (Fe (OH) 3) = 16.05 g
